About Bordeaux Stadium

Welcome to the Bordeaux Stadium page—your one-stop guide to attending events at this multifunctional venue in Bordeaux, France. With a capacity of 42,115 for general spectator use, the stadium hosts football, rugby, large concerts and major international events. Managed by Bordeaux Métropole, the venue offers modern facilities, clear wayfinding, and a convenient lakeside location in the Lac district. Note on naming: the venue was formerly known as Matmut Atlantique. From 2025, naming rights ended, and the stadium is commonly referred to as Stade Atlantique. We’ll use Bordeaux Stadium in this guide to reflect current usage while keeping historical context clear.

Seating and capacity: The stadium features a two-tier bowl with a mix of general seating and premium areas, including VIP seats and accessible seating on designated rows. A dedicated media area supports large events.

Transit and accessibility: Bordeaux Stadium is accessible via the Bordeaux tram network (Lines A, B, C). Event shuttle services run to key hotels and parking areas, with clear signage directing attendees from tram stops to stadium entrances.

Seating, Parking & Venue Information

  • Capacity: 42,115 seats (official capacity for general spectator use).
  • Address: Cours Jules-Ladoumègue, 33300 Bordeaux, France.
  • Venue type: Multifunctional stadium (football, rugby, concerts, large-scale events).
  • Seating chart: two-tier bowl with about 37,000 covered seats; 4,400 VIP seats; 125+125 disabled seating; ~1,150 m² press area.
  • Parking: On-site parking for around 1,500 vehicles.
  • Transit: Accessible by Bordeaux tram network (Lines A, B, C) with event shuttle services; well-signposted access.
  • Nearby hotels: In the Lac area, hotels such as Novotel Bordeaux Lac, Pullman Bordeaux Lac, Mercure Bordeaux Lac, ibis budget Bordeaux Lac, Inter Hôtel Apolonia Bordeaux Lac are commonly used by attendees.
  • Notable events hosted: Five Euro 2016 matches; Rugby World Cup 2023 matches; Top 14 semifinals; football at the 2024 Olympic Games; numerous concerts (e.g., Muse, Depeche Mode, Mylène Farmer).
  • Renaming note: Formerly Matmut Atlantique; Matmut ended naming rights in 2025; stadium has since been referred to as Stade Atlantique and is managed by Bordeaux Métropole.
